比特币(Bitcoin)自2009年问世以来,经历了多次升级和创新。其中,一个重要的进展就是分层确定性(HD)钱包的出现。这种钱包大大提高了用户的体验和安全性,也是处理数字货币的有效工具。本文将详细介绍比特币的HD钱包,包括其基本概念、运作机制、优缺点、使用方法以及如何保障安全,帮助用户更好地理解与使用这项技术。

HD钱包的基本概念

HD钱包(Hierarchical Deterministic Wallet)是基于BIP32和BIP44标准的一种钱包,它通过一个主密钥生成一系列衍生密钥。这些密钥可以用来生成多个比特币地址,这样用户就可以为每个交易或用途创建不同的钱包地址,增强了隐私性与安全性。

例如,一个HD钱包的主密钥能够生成无数个子密钥,每个子密钥对应一个钱包地址。这意味着用户不需要为每个地址单独备份密钥,只需备份一次主密钥,就可以恢复整个钱包的所有地址及其对应的资金。

HD钱包的运作机制

什么是比特币的HD钱包:深入了解分层确定性钱包的运作和优势

HD钱包的运作机制大致可以分为以下几个步骤:

  1. 生成主密钥:用户初次创建钱包时,会生成一个主密钥。这个主密钥通常是一个随机生成的数字,并通过加密算法确保其安全性。
  2. 生成子密钥:借助主密钥,软件可以生成多个子密钥和对应的钱包地址。这个过程是由一定的算法控制的,确保每个地址的唯一性。
  3. 地址管理:用户可以根据需要,使用不同的子地址进行不同的交易,提升隐私性。比如用户在购买商品时可以使用一个地址,而在进行跨账户转账时使用另一个地址。
  4. 备份和恢复:由于只有一个主密钥,用户在进行备份时只需保存主密钥的信息。在丢失设备的情况下,用户可以通过主密钥轻松恢复整个钱包。

HD钱包的优势

HD钱包有几个显著的优势:

  • 隐私性:通过生成多个地址,用户避免了交易信息被追踪的风险,使得个人财务信息更加安全。
  • 简化备份:用户只需备份一个主密钥即可恢复所有地址,避免了管理多个地址和私钥的复杂性。
  • 灵活性:用户可以为不同的用途生成不同的地址,方便管理与使用。
  • 兼容性:HD钱包遵循标准,能够与大多数比特币服务和平台兼容。

HD钱包的缺点

什么是比特币的HD钱包:深入了解分层确定性钱包的运作和优势

尽管HD钱包优势明显,但它也有一些缺点:

  • 操作复杂:对于新手用户来说,HD钱包的使用和理解可能会有一定的学习曲线。
  • 安全风险:如果主密钥被泄露或丢失,用户将无法恢复钱包中的资金。
  • 依赖性: 大多数HD钱包都需要依赖软件进行管理,这可能会导致某些安全问题。

如何使用HD钱包

使用HD钱包通常需要几个简单的步骤:

  1. 选择钱包软件:首先,用户需要选择一个支持HD钱包的比特币钱包软件,例如Electrum、Ledger、Trezor等。
  2. 创建钱包:按照软件提供的指导创建一个新的HD钱包,生成主密钥并备份。
  3. 生成地址:使用软件生成不同的子地址用于交易。
  4. 进行交易:使用生成的地址进行比特币的转入和转出操作。

HD钱包的安全保障

为了确保HD钱包的安全性,用户应采取以下措施:

  • 定期备份:定期备份主密钥及相关信息,确保在设备丢失或损坏时能够完整恢复钱包。
  • 使用硬件钱包:考虑使用硬件钱包以增强安全性,硬件钱包提供高安全级别的密钥存储。
  • 小心钓鱼攻击:不要轻易相信来自不认识的人的链接或邮件,以免泄露敏感信息。
  • 启用双重认证:如果钱包软件支持双重认证,务必启用以提高账户安全。

可能相关问题详解

HD钱包与传统钱包的区别是什么?

HD钱包与传统比特币钱包的最大区别在于密钥管理方式。传统钱包通常会为每个地址单独管理私钥,这意味着用户需要备份每个私钥;而HD钱包则只需要备份一个主密钥,主密钥能够派生出多达数十万个子密钥和地址。此外,HD钱包增强了隐私,用户可以为每次交易生成不同的地址,传统钱包往往只使用一个或几个固定地址,容易被追踪。

在安全性方面,HD钱包因其单一备份的特性,降低了密钥管理的复杂度,但这也带来了潜在风险。如果主密钥被泄露,所有地址和资金都可能面临危险。而传统钱包因其分散的私钥管理,可能相对安全,但操作起来繁琐。

如何选择适合自己的HD钱包?

选择适合自己的HD钱包通常需要考虑几个因素:

  • 安全性:确保选择的平台具有良好的安全记录,建议优先选择开源软件,以便社区审查来自开发者的代码。
  • 使用体验:钱包操作界面是否友好,是否容易上手,对于新手尤为重要。
  • 兼容性:钱包是否与其他比特币服务及平台兼容,方便与交易所或其他钱包之间的转账。
  • 社区和支持:选择一个拥有活跃社区和开发支持的软件,能够在遇到问题时获得及时帮助。

HD钱包如何保障用户隐私?

HD钱包通过多种机制来保障用户的隐私。首先,HD钱包可以为每一次交易生成独立的地址,从而使得外部观察者难以追踪用户的消费习惯。其次,由于用户只需备份主密钥,针对多个地址的交易信息也不会被轻易关联,从而进一步增强隐私性。

此外,HD钱包通常不会存储用户的交易信息于中心化服务器,而是将所有操作记录在区块链上,用户对钱包的存取可以更加私密。然而,用户在使用过程中仍需谨慎,避免通过公开场所的Wi-Fi或不安全的网络进行交易,以免交易数据被窃取。

如何恢复丢失的HD钱包?

恢复HD钱包往往只需备份的主密钥。用户只需在新设备上安装支持HD的钱包软件,选择恢复钱包的选项,输入主密钥,然后软件会自动生成所有的子密钥和地址,从而恢复之前的钱包状态。如果用户未能备份主密钥,那么相应地,钱包中的资金将无法找回,数据的安全性显得尤为重要。

了解HD钱包的运作机制和其优势对比特币用户而言是至关重要的,这不仅能帮助用户有效管理自己的资产,还可以提升安全性与隐私。因此,深入理解这一技术的本质,将在未来的数字货币交易中受益匪浅。